### End-to-End Tests
End-to-end tests are written using [Playwright](https://playwright.dev/). To run the tests, run the following command:
```bash
pnpm e2e
```
Most of the tests require access to the Nhost test user. To run these tests, you need to set the following environment variables in `.env.test`:
```
NHOST_TEST_DASHBOARD_URL=<test_dashboard_url>
NHOST_TEST_USER_EMAIL=<test_user_email>
NHOST_TEST_USER_PASSWORD=<test_user_password>
NHOST_TEST_WORKSPACE_NAME=<test_workspace_name>
NHOST_TEST_PROJECT_NAME=<test_project_name>
```
